Abstract

fetched live from OpenAlex

BACKGROUND: The Gram-positive bacterium Streptococcus suis serotype 2 is an important swine pathogen and emerging zoonotic agent. Multilocus sequence typing allowed dividing S. suis serotype 2 into sequence types (STs). The three major STs of S. suis serotype 2 from North America are 1 (most virulent), 25 (intermediate virulence) and 28 (less virulent). Although the presence of DNase activity in S. suis has been previously reported, little data is available. The aim of this study was to investigate DNase activity in S. suis according to STs, to characterize the activity and gene, and to provide evidence for a potential role in virulence. RESULTS: We showed that ST1 and ST28 strains exhibited DNase activity that was absent in ST25 strains. The lack of activity in ST25 isolates was associated with a 14-bp deletion resulting in a shifted reading frame and a premature stop codon. The DNase of S. suis P1/7 (ST1) was cell-associated and active on linear DNA. A DNase-deficient mutant of S. suis P1/7 was found to be less virulent in an amoeba model. Stimulation of macrophages with the DNase mutant showed a decreased secretion of pro-inflammatory cytokines and matrix metalloproteinase-9 compared to the parental strain. CONCLUSIONS: This study further expands our knowledge of S. suis DNase and its potential role in virulence.
